PVC Camera MountNeed a quicky camera mount for use with a mic stand? “mnwingnut” wanted to create something that was cheap, easy, secure and small. He finally picked up both a non-threaded female to male PVC adapter and threaded PVC cap, added a nut, wingnut and bolt, some flexible water hose and he had himself a mini-mount. Although the mount can pan and tilt, it is somewhat limited in its ability to make angle adjustments. A step-by-step guide is available for the $4.00 gadget.
